Ubuntu 18.04 LTS : pip vulnerability (USN-4601-1)

high Nessus Plugin ID 141820

Synopsis

The remote Ubuntu host is missing a security update.

Description

The remote Ubuntu 18.04 LTS host has packages installed that are affected by a vulnerability as referenced in the USN-4601-1 advisory.

- The pip package before 19.2 for Python allows Directory Traversal when a URL is given in an install command, because a Content-Disposition header can have ../ in a filename, as demonstrated by overwriting the /root/.ssh/authorized_keys file. This occurs in _download_http_url in _internal/download.py.
(CVE-2019-20916)

Note that Nessus has not tested for this issue but has instead relied only on the application's self-reported version number.

Solution

Update the affected python-pip, python-pip-whl and / or python3-pip packages.
